Zeppelin airship shot down at Cuffley, near Enfield, during bombing raid on London, 1916
Zeppelin airship shot down at Cuffley, near Enfield, close to London, by Lieut William Leefe Robinson of Royal Flying Corps during bombing raid on London on night of 2-3 September 1916. An act for which he received the Victoria Cross

EDITORS COMMENTS
This print captures a defining moment in history during the First World War. The image showcases the dramatic scene of a Zeppelin airship being shot down by Lieutenant William Leefe Robinson of the Royal Flying Corps. The incident took place in Cuffley, near Enfield, just outside London, during a devastating bombing raid on the city on the night of September 2-3,1916. Lieutenant Robinson's heroic act not only brought down this menacing German airship but also earned him the prestigious Victoria Cross for his bravery and valor. In this intense aerial combat, flames engulfed the sky as fire consumed the zeppelin, creating a vivid display of color against the dark backdrop of war.
